Understanding Your Results
The calculator provides three key metrics:
Total Views: The combined number of times your music was heard across all TikTok videos. This number helps gauge your song’s reach and viral potential.
Earnings Per View: This shows your effective rate per individual view, typically ranging from $0.0004 to $0.0020. Understanding this helps you compare TikTok revenue to other platforms like Spotify or YouTube.
Estimated Total Earnings: Your projected revenue before DistroKid’s annual fee. This is the key number for budgeting and financial planning. Remember, DistroKid pays 100% of earnings directly to you, minus their yearly subscription fee.
Advanced Tips for Maximizing Your TikTok Revenue
Optimize for High-Value Regions: Focus your promotion efforts on US, UK, and Canadian audiences to maximize your CPM rates. Collaborate with creators from these regions or use geo-targeted hashtags.
Encourage Quality Over Quantity: While more videos increase earnings, videos with higher view counts generate disproportionately more revenue. Partner with mid-tier influencers (10k-100k followers) for optimal view-to-effort ratio.
Leverage Trending Formats: TikTok’s algorithm favors videos using trending sounds and formats. Time your releases to coincide with popular challenges or seasonal trends to boost organic views.
Cross-Promote Your TikTok Content: Share your TikTok videos on Instagram Reels, YouTube Shorts, and Facebook Reels to drive additional views back to your TikTok content, indirectly increasing your music’s usage.
Monitor Your Analytics: Check your DistroKid dashboard weekly to compare actual earnings against calculator projections. This helps you refine your estimates and identify which promotional strategies work best.
Build Long-Term Catalog Value: Unlike Spotify streams that decline after release, TikTok earnings can remain steady or even grow over time as new creators discover your older tracks. Factor this “long tail” revenue into your career planning.

Q: When does DistroKid pay TikTok earnings? A: DistroKid typically reports TikTok earnings 2-3 months after the views occur. Payments are processed once your balance reaches the minimum threshold set in your account settings, usually $1-$10 depending on your payment method.
Q: Does the calculator account for DistroKid’s fees? A: No, the calculator shows gross earnings before DistroKid’s annual subscription fee. Remember, DistroKid charges a flat yearly fee ($22.99+ for unlimited uploads) and passes 100% of streaming revenue to you, making it one of the most artist-friendly distributors.
Q: Can I use this for other distributors like TuneCore or CD Baby? A: While the base calculation is similar, other distributors take a percentage ( typically 9-30%) of your earnings. For non-DistroKid distributors, multiply the final result by 0.70 to 0.91 to account for their commission.

Q: Do covers or remixes earn the same rate? A: Original compositions earn the full rate. Covers and remixes have different licensing agreements and typically earn 30-50% less due to publishing splits. The calculator assumes you own 100% of your master recording and publishing rights.

Q: How does TikTok compare to Spotify for revenue? A: TikTok typically pays less per stream ($0.0005 vs Spotify’s $0.003-$0.005) but offers massive volume potential. A viral TikTok can generate 100M+ views, while Spotify streams grow more slowly. Smart artists leverage TikTok for discovery that drives higher-paying Spotify streams.
